Psychology Graduate Teaching Assistant

Psychology Graduate Teaching Assistant - ASAP - July 2024 with the view to go to permanent

Alternative Provision within Burnley

Key Stages 3 and 4

Are you a dedicated Psychology Graduate with a passion for making a positive impact on the lives of young learners? Do you possess the skills to deescalate challenging behaviour and a deep understanding of Social, Emotional, and Mental Health (SEMH) needs?

Tradewind Recruitment is excited to partner with a highly regarded Alternative Provision within Burnley supporting pupils from 11 - 16 years old with a range of challenging and behavioural needs, focusing on SEMH support.

As a Psychology Graduate Teaching Assistant, you will play a vital role in the pupils' educational journey by providing tailored support and guidance. Your empathetic approach, along with your skills in deescalating challenging behaviour, will contribute to maintaining a positive and inclusive classroom atmosphere.

Responsibilities:

  • Work closely with classroom teachers to provide one-on-one and small group support.
  • Utilise your knowledge of psychology and behaviour management techniques to deescalate challenging situations.
  • Assist in the development and implementation of individualised education plans (IEPs) and behaviour intervention plans (BIPs).
  • Foster a supportive and encouraging environment to promote social and emotional development.
  • Collaborate with the SENCO and other professionals to ensure effective support for Pupils with SEMH needs.
  • Engage Pupils in a variety of educational and extracurricular activities.

Requirements:

  • A degree in Psychology or a related field.
  • Experience working with children and young people, preferably within Key Stages 3 to 4.
  • Strong understanding of SEMH and behaviour management strategies.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Patience, empathy, and a positive attitude.
  • Ability to adapt and be flexible in a dynamic educational environment.
